Background technology
China's pig-breeding industry development in recent years is swift and violent, and the aquaculture model of grouping of the world economy scale gradually forms, economic benefit Environmental protection pressure can not be ignored caused by while promotion.Piggery wastewater is residual through being separated by solid-liquid separation the solid feces of livestock and poultry generated, feed Slag and cultivation bedding and padding belong to organic solid castoff, long-term to stack meeting contaminated soil, underground water and grow a large amount of germs, if temperature It is higher then with bad smell, surrounding enviroment are destroyed serious.The nitrogen and phosphorus content of this kind of organic waste is high, utilizes biological method Fermented manure can be made into biological organic fertilizer, and biological organic fertilizer is a kind of environmental friendly fertilizer, have biological nitrogen fixation, Activate phosphorus potassium element, regulation and control crop growth, inhibit pest and disease damage, prevention rice sheath blight disease, improve ecological environment of soil effect etc. The advantages of, main source is animal wastes and plant residue, peasant it is less to organic fertilizer usage amount one be its technical aspect Composting fermentation process is difficult to control, temperature, moisture, content of microorganisms it is more demanding, product is ineffective;Second is that various discarded Object pre-treatment is difficult, it is difficult to integrate production.In consideration of it, it is necessary to study improve to prepare biological organic fertilizer using pig breeding waste Device.

In order to preferably illustrate the utility model, the step of present apparatus prepares biological organic fertilizer is specifically described below:
S1, separation of solid and liquid:Pig breeding waste is placed in equipment for separating liquid from solid 1 and is separated by solid-liquid separation, the dirt after separation Water is discharged into sewage-treatment plant 13;
S2, crushing:Solid pig breeding waste after separation is added in first disintegrator 3 and is crushed, postposition is crushed It is dried in the drying unit of the first Drying and cooling group 6, dry be placed in cooling device is cooled to room temperature, and obtains solid Waste material;
S3, straw pretreatment:Straw and phosphoric acid are added in stalk steam explosion device 12 and carry out steam explosion processing, is obtained To stalk mixture;
S4, mix:Solid waste material, stalk mixture and auxiliary material are added into blending tank 4 be stirred it is mixed It closes, is sent into the second pulverizer 5 and crushes, be added in the drying unit of the second Drying and cooling group 7 and be dried after crushing, do Dry be placed in cooling device is cooled to room temperature, and obtains mixed material;
S5, fermentation:Mixed material is placed in the first fermentation vat 9, complex microbial community is added and carries out high-temperature aerobic hair Ferment;Then it is transferred in the second fermentation vat 10, and additive, alkali and insecticide is added, after stirring evenly, continue to ferment, be sent out Ferment material;
S6, drying:Fermentation material is placed in the drying unit of third Drying and cooling group 8 and is dried, drying is placed on cold But it is cooled to room temperature in device, then is granulated and is packed successively, obtain bio-organic fertilizer product.
The device for preparing biological organic fertilizer of the utility model can effectively improve the quality of biological organic fertilizer, in preparation process In separation of solid and liquid pretreatment is carried out to pig breeding waste first, sewage is discharged into sewage-treatment plant, to avoid pollution ring Border;Straw is placed in progress steam explosion processing in stalk steam explosion device, it can be made to be more easy to be decomposed by complex microbial community, To improve the quality of biological organic fertilizer, acid is first added before steam explosion processing, acid degradation process when steam explosion can be promoted, To improve the conversion ratio during subsequent biological treatment, to shorten processing time;Alkali is equipped on second of fermentation vat to be added Mouthful, the alkali of addition can neutralize excessive acid, adjust the PH of organic fertilizer, to improve the quality of biological organic fertilizer;Three be arranged Set Drying and cooling group can respectively facilitate the progress of subsequent processes, to improve treatment effeciency.
